We were delighted to welcome parents and carers to our recent literacy session, which focused on practical ways to support children’s reading and writing at home.

During the workshop, we shared a range of simple and effective strategies to help build children’s confidence and enjoyment of literacy. Parents explored ideas such as making reading part of everyday routines, developing vocabulary through conversation, and encouraging early writing through fun, meaningful activities. We also demonstrated some of the approaches used in school and discussed how these can be easily adapted for use at home.

We were particularly pleased to introduce our new short-read resources, which have been purchased thanks to funding from the CYPSP grant. These engaging materials are designed to motivate readers and provide accessible, enjoyable texts for children at different stages.
